Opera Season - 4.6% Baby IPA
This one is like when you see a cute tiny baby with a full grown head of lush curly hair; tons of beautiful hop aroma and flavor, but the abv content of something much smaller. We brewed this with barley and malted wheat and hopped it with Sabro, Citra, and Mosaic.
It has notes of luscious tropical fruit juices, tangerine, pineapple, mango, white Airheads, rare white toast, as well as some nice classy IPA flavors.

Purchased as part of a 4 pack.
L- Very hazy almost tab color with a frothy head.
S- Ripe tropical fruit.
T- Hop bitterness dominates up front but the flavor seems watered down.
F- Light mouthfeel with moderate carbonation.
O- A decent “Baby IPA” but nothing special. A solid Sunday afternoon sipper.
